Hi! Just looking for some advice on cutting out my mickey head designs, that were made for us.
I used light transfer paper and am putting them on white tshirts...
Should I cut as close to the design as possible? Seems simple around the mickey head, but what about the characters beside them, and the "walt disney world" underneath of them?

For the light transfers on the white shirts, it doesn't really matter because the white border will be clear. I would just suggest cutting off the bulk of the excess so as not to have so much "plastic" feeling on the shirt.

For the dark transfers, the white WILL be white. So I would suggest if you do not want to cut around everything, that you have a border around the design and cut around the border.

I put mine on gray shirts. I printed the Mickey heads on dark transfer paper and then cut them out very carefully. It was a pain to cut around the characters, but worth it. I printed the words Walt Disney World on light transfer paper and just cut around them in the general shape and then ironed on the two separate pieces. This is how they turned out:
